Why Combination Treatments Work

Think of your skin as a multi-layered structure.

Some concerns, like sun damage, uneven tone, and surface texture, are most visible on the outer layers. Others, including collagen loss, skin laxity, and deeper acne scars, begin beneath the surface.

Using multiple technologies allows us to treat both.

By combining treatments strategically, we can target several concerns during the same treatment plan while supporting your skin's natural ability to renew itself.

What CO₂ Laser Resurfacing Treats Best

CO₂ laser resurfacing focuses primarily on the skin's surface.

This advanced laser gently removes damaged outer layers while stimulating new collagen production during the healing process.

Patients often choose CO₂ laser resurfacing to improve:

  • Fine lines and wrinkles

  • Sun damage

  • Uneven skin tone

  • Rough skin texture

  • Acne scars

  • Enlarged pores

As fresh skin replaces damaged tissue, the complexion becomes smoother, brighter, and more refined.

What RF Microneedling Adds

While CO₂ laser improves the surface, RF microneedling works deeper within the skin.

Tiny, controlled microchannels are created while radiofrequency energy is delivered below the surface. This combination stimulates collagen and elastin production where the skin's structural support begins.

RF microneedling is particularly effective for:

  • Skin laxity

  • Fine lines

  • Acne scars

  • Large pores

  • Overall skin firmness

  • Long-term collagen remodeling

The result is healthier, stronger skin from the inside out.

Better Together

When these treatments are combined as part of a personalized treatment plan, they complement one another beautifully.

CO₂ laser resurfacing refines the surface, while RF microneedling strengthens the deeper layers responsible for firmness and elasticity.

Together, they can:

  • Improve overall skin texture

  • Reduce the appearance of acne scars

  • Minimize fine lines and wrinkles

  • Boost collagen production

  • Improve skin firmness

  • Create a smoother, more radiant complexion

Rather than treating one concern at a time, combination therapy allows us to address multiple aspects of skin aging and damage for more comprehensive results.
